Quizzes and Exams
All quizzes and exams are conducted online in real-time. Students must complete their quizzes and exams within the required time limit.
In the event that students are unable to take quizzes and exams online, students must schedule a time to take these exams in person or at an approved location with supervision.
An approved examination environment can be any educational institute or professional office. The exams will be mailed to the approved examination supervisor who will then administer the test at an arranged time. The supervisor will ensure the exam is kept sealed until the exam time. Upon completion of the exam, the tests will be sealed and sent back to the school.
Labs, Clinical Observations & Internships
No labs or any clinical studies are offered through distance, they must be completed with at ACATCM or the Beijing University of Chinese Medicine.
Course Extension
If an extension is required, the instructor must be notified in advance. There is no charge for the first 4 weeks of extension. After the first 4 weeks there is a charge of $25.00 per week of extension.
